Introduction

LAB University of Applied Sciences offers a practical, industry-focused education across campuses in Lahti and Lappeenranta and through online learning. Formed in 2020 from a merger of two respected applied sciences institutions, LAB serves around 10,400 students with strong programs in business, design, technology, health care and tourism. The university emphasizes hands-on projects, multidisciplinary collaboration and partnerships with regional and international companies, making it a good fit for students who want applied skills and direct links to employers.

English-taught degrees and flexible learning routes make LAB accessible to international students, with over 850 foreign degree students already enrolled. Small-group teaching, applied research activities and an active RDI culture mean learners engage with real challenges such as sustainable materials, circular economy initiatives and service design. About the Program

This program is designed for students interested in the intersection of electronics and information technology. It spans 6 semesters and leads to a Bachelor of Science in Engineering (BSc). The dual format allows students to gain practical experience alongside their studies, making it ideal for those who thrive in hands-on learning environments.

Students will engage with subjects such as digital systems, microcontrollers, and software development. The curriculum includes an optional semester abroad and a dual phase starting from the third semester, providing real-world experience in the industry. This approach equips students with the skills needed to adapt to the fast-evolving tech landscape.

Graduates can pursue various roles such as Electronics Engineer, Software Developer, Systems Analyst, or IT Consultant. They are well-prepared for employment in sectors like technology, telecommunications, and engineering firms.
